
| Frame Store pnCCD for eROSITA | ||||
| A frame store pnCCD was developed for the X-ray astronomy mission eROSITA (extended Roentgen survey with an imaging telescope array). The instrument will be launched into orbit in 2011 on a Russian satellite called Spectrum-Roentgen-Gamma (SRG) satellite. The main scientific goals of eROSITA are a systematic detection and analysis of all obscured accreting Black Holes in nearby galaxies and of ten thousand galaxy clusters. | The eROSITA instrument will perform the first imaging all-sky survey in the medium X-ray energy range up to 10 keV with unprecedented spectral and angular resolution. | ||||
| The main components
of eROSITA’s s are seven X-ray telescopes of Wolter-I
type with seven dedicated focal plane pnCCD detectors (Figure
above).
The pnCCD detector permits accurate spectroscopy of X-rays as well
as imaging with high time resolution. It is based on the successful
XMM-Newton pnCCD detector concept but was further improved in terms
of design and technology. In particular a frame store section is
added to the image area for the purpose of simultaneous imaging and
